Transaction 1e743addce63fd88c6ab45f73a69b093056d1601eaf75df9a4be62e39fa4f319
3 Input
1 Outputs
- 1e743addce63fd88c6ab45f73a69b093056d1601eaf75df9a4be62e39fa4f319:0
value 259096
address 39YzCsWmpr9r6omkz2vNsRFS3myzPDUYCr